Purpose

To fill the void created when the VFMA&C Alumni AABOD was disbanded by creating an independent, non-profit alumni- and family-led organization that is dedicated to:

  • Raising funds for programs that support the continued development of cadets as citizen leaders above and beyond what the school is responsible for providing
  • Preserving the deep history and spirit of the Forge by providing opportunities for alumni to connect, network, and engage in transparent, welcoming, and inclusive environments

Core Principles

  • Be Respectful: We will remain positive and be mindful of our words and actions
  • Be Transparent: We will be clear with our intentions and open in our communications
  • Be Responsible: We will operate with integrity and hold ourselves accountable to good governance practices

The Lieutenant General Milton H. Medenbach Memorial Foundation is an independent, tax-exempt (pending) organization and is not affiliated with, nor is it recognized by, the Valley Forge Military Academy & College, the VFMA Foundation, nor any of its organizations, board of trustees, or other affiliates.
